The question of asset sales seens to arise three or four years after tax cuts.
2010: tax cuts
2014: partial asset sale of powercos & AirNZ
2024: tax cuts
2026/27: asset sales? (If Nats win next year)
The reason is blindingly obvious: tax cuts means less tax revenue.Nats have to make up shortfall.

06.11.2025 18:27 โ ๐ 9 ๐ 12 ๐ฌ 0 ๐ 0Rosalind Franklin died at 37 of ovarian cancer attributed to radiation exposure from the methods she & her assistant used to photograph a cross-section of the DNA double helix.
Meanwhile, Watson won a Nobel off that work & survived to the ripe old age of 97 by simply: stealing those notes!
